nginx ci stuff

This commit is contained in:
Martyn 2026-05-23 01:00:32 +02:00
parent 517a0bb456
commit 52176f0916

View file

@ -30,15 +30,12 @@ jobs:
username: martyn username: martyn
password: ${{ secrets.PUSH_TOKEN }} password: ${{ secrets.PUSH_TOKEN }}
- name: clone ingress-nginx - name: clone ingress-nginx
uses: actions/checkout@v6 run: |
repository: chainguard-forks/ingress-nginx git clone https://imartyn: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@github.com/chainguard-forks/ingress-nginx
token: 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
path: ingress-nginx-main
github-server-url: https://github.com
- name: build nginx image - name: build nginx image
run: | run: |
pwd pwd
ls ls
export TAG=$(cat ingress-nginx-main/images/nginx/TAG) export TAG=$(cat ingress-nginx/images/nginx/TAG)
cd ingress-nginx-main/images/nginx/rootfs && docker buildx build --platform=linux/amd64 --load -t git.martyn.berlin/ingress-nginx/nginx:${TAG} . cd ingress-nginx/images/nginx/rootfs && docker buildx build --platform=linux/amd64 --load -t git.martyn.berlin/ingress-nginx/nginx:${TAG} .
docker push git.martyn.berlin/ingress-nginx/nginx:${TAG} docker push git.martyn.berlin/ingress-nginx/nginx:${TAG}